Contact Natalie Belanger\, Adult Programs Manager\, at nbelanger@connecticutmuseum.org. \nThis is the last event in our 2024 Woodward Lecture Series\, in which we examine the impact and legacy of disasters\, both natural and man-made\, in our state’s history. \nAbout Our Speakers: \nDr. Yarimar Bonilla is a professor in the Effron Center for the Study of America at Princeton University and a contributing writer to the New York Times. Both an accomplished scholar and a prominent public intellectual\, Dr Bonilla teaches and writes broadly across disciplines and fields on questions of race\, citizenship\, empire\, and the entanglements of postcolonial sovereignty. She is the author and editor of several books\, including Non-Sovereign Futures: French Caribbean Politics in the Wake of Disenchantment\, Aftershocks of Disaster: Puerto Rico Before and After the Storm\, and Trouillot Remixed: The Michel Rolph Trouillot Reader. \nIn addition to her publications\, Dr Bonilla is also an Emmy-award winning filmmaker who has produced multiple documentaries\, television series\, and podcast episodes about Puerto Rican history and politics. She is a founder of the public humanities project Puerto Rico Syllabus\, former editor of Public Anthropologies for American Anthropologist\, and former Director of the Center for Puerto Rican Studies at Hunter College. \nJason Rojas is the Connecticut General Assembly House Majority Leader and represents the 9th Assembly District\, covering parts of East Hartford and Manchester.
